#1a40fe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a40fe is composed of 10.2% red, 25.1%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.8% cyan, 74.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 230 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 54.9%. #1a40fe color hex could be obtained by blending #3480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#1a40fe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000105 is the darkest color, while #f1f3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a40fe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848794 is the less saturated color, while #1a40fe is the most saturated one.
